Going To Disney World: AAU Lionettes Place Second In State

Cannon County Lionettes finished as AAU 16u DIV II State Runners Up this past weekend in Shelbyville.

The Lionettes, consisting of only local players ranging in ages of 13u-16u, competed against other 16u teams made up from a variety of high schools.

They went 3-1 in the tournament, beating Flight, Dyersburg Storm, and TN Dream Phoenix.

With this finish, the girls are qualified for the National AAU tournament at Walt Disney World in July 10-15th.

The players are excited about the successful high school year they had this past season and are working to improve for next year's season.

They are planning to attend the National tournament and will represent Cannon County well.
